Expert Opinion
Calls didn’t leave a message, and the caller claimed to be from Virginia, which left many feeling uneasy. The pattern of early‑morning outreach without a voicemail is typical of robocall scams that try to bypass the FTC’s Do‑Not‑Call rules. Since the number repeatedly rings and then disappears, the safest move is to block it on your phone and report the trace to the Federal Trade Commission’s complaint portal. Avoid sharing personal data, and if you suspect a debt‑collector, request written verification. Keeping a log of call times helps demonstrate any violations of the permitted calling‑hour window.
